Dundalk 7-Eleven store sells top-prize-winning ticket
(Baltimore) – A lucky Baltimore woman and her husband capped off a recent day of shopping by purchasing a few Bonus Match 5 tickets. And a few days after that, the couple discovered that one of those tickets delivered a
$50,000 top prize.
The 47-year-old Baltimore woman’s husband had the tickets for the Aug. 15 drawing with him at work when he decided to visit a nearby retailer to check the results. To his surprise, the ticket scanner told him to head for Lottery headquarters to claim the prize. One of their Quick Pick tickets matched all five of the Bonus Match 5 numbers that were drawn on Aug. 15: 6, 14, 17, 29 and 39.
He immediately called his wife to give her the incredible news.
“The first thing I said when I got his call was not to joke with me like that,” she said with excitement. “When I realized he wasn’t joking, I still could not wrap my brain around the fact that we had just won big. I still can’t believe it now. I’m in total shock right now.”
The lucky couple has been married eight years and said they planned to use the prize money to pay off their credit card debt, and for airfare for a trip to Daytona Beach, Fla.
“Since my company has a place there, I figured this would be a great little getaway for us,” he said.
They bought their lucky ticket at the 7-Eleven store at 4000 North Point Boulevard in Dundalk, which will receive a $500 bonus from the Lottery. Bonus Match 5 drawings are held seven nights a week. Players select five numbers from a range of 1 to 39. A Bonus Ball is drawn from the remaining 34 numbers and provides extra chances to win. Players win if they match three, four or five of the original five numbers. Players who match the Bonus Ball number need only match two, three or four of the original five numbers to win a prize.
